The ISU Arena has been in service since 1962 and has been home to men's and women's basketball, volleyball, gymnastics and wrestling teams, as well as the school's intramural sports programs. The gymnasium is serviced by new bleachers that were installed with a capacity of 500. The ISU Arena is the current home to the Sycamore volleyball program, which plays its matches on a state of the art sport court surface. An $11 million addition to the Health, Physical Education and Recreation Building--which includes indoor tennis courts, 12 basketball courts, an indoor track, racquetball and handball courts--was finished in 1988.
